    We did 4 wks before the wedding, we had to give our head counts 2 weeks prior to the wedding and this gave us enough time to chase down any nonresponders.

    I got the stamps from the post office, just make sure to bring a complete invite with all the inserts to the PO so they can weigh it and make sure you use sufficient postage.  You can also get custom stamps from zazzle.com but it's not worth the money IMO.
